Billing and Plans

Free Trial

Every new Jeero account starts with a 30-day free trial – no credit card required. During the trial you have full access to every feature so you can evaluate whether Jeero is the right fit for your business. When the trial ends, simply choose a plan to keep going.

Choosing a Plan

Jeero plans come in two tracks so you only pay for what fits your operation:

  • Solo – for one-person operations. Every Solo plan covers a single user, with no add-on seats. The day you start paying other people, you move to a Team plan.
  • Team – for businesses with a crew. Team plans come with a bundle of included seats and let you add more as you grow (see Team Members and Seats below).

Within each track there are three feature tiers:

  • Starter – core scheduling, dispatch, quoting, and invoicing.
  • Pro – adds field tools: live GPS tracking and crew map (Team only), job forms and checklists, client SMS notifications, and time tracking.
  • Business – adds the back-office tools: expense and mileage tracking, job overage and incomplete-job alerts, and job performance analytics.

There is also an Enterprise plan with custom pricing for large operations that have outgrown per-seat plans. Enterprise is not self-serve – contact our sales team for a quote.

You can switch plans at any time – there are no long-term contracts. See the plans page for current pricing and the full feature comparison.

Monthly or Annual Billing

You can pay monthly or annually. Annual billing saves around 20% compared to paying month to month. Choose your billing period when you pick a plan.

Team Members and Seats

Solo plans are for a single user and don’t offer add-on seats.

Team plans include a bundle of seats in the base price and let you add extra seats for a flat per-seat rate:

  • Team Starter includes 5 seats and can grow to 10.
  • Team Pro includes 10 seats and can grow to 15.
  • Team Business includes 15 seats and can grow to 25.

When you reach a tier’s seat ceiling, move up to the next tier (or to Enterprise above 25 seats) for more capacity. You set your seat count during checkout and can adjust it later from the Stripe billing portal. If your current number of team members already exceeds a plan’s maximum seats, Jeero will point you to Enterprise instead of letting you underbuy.

Plan Features

Some features are unlocked by your plan tier:

  • Pro tiers unlock job forms and checklists, client SMS notifications, time tracking, and – on Team Pro – live GPS tracking and the crew map.
  • Business tiers unlock everything in Pro plus expense tracking, mileage tracking, and job performance insights.

Core features – unlimited jobs, scheduling and dispatch, client and property management, quoting and invoicing, the catalog, route optimization, online card payments, email notifications, and the mobile app – are available on every plan.

Features you haven’t unlocked are hidden across the web app, the mobile app, and the API until you upgrade. During your free trial, every feature is unlocked so you can try them all.

Subscribing During Your Trial

You don’t have to wait until your trial ends to subscribe. If you choose a plan while your trial is still active, your first payment is automatically scheduled for the day your trial ends – so you keep your remaining free days and aren’t charged early.

Switching Plans

Need more capacity or features? Switch to a different plan at any time from the plans page. Plan changes take effect right away, and Stripe automatically prorates the difference – you’re credited or charged for the unused portion of your current billing period.

Payment Methods

Jeero accepts all major credit and debit cards through Stripe, our payment processor. You add and update your card in the Stripe billing portal (see “Billing Portal” below). All payment information is handled securely by Stripe – Jeero never stores your card details.

What Happens When the Trial Ends

If your trial ends and you haven’t chosen a plan, access is paused until you subscribe:

  • Owners and managers are taken straight to the plans page to pick a plan and reactivate the account.
  • Field staff see a notice that the account is inactive until the owner subscribes.

Your data is never deleted – subscribe to a plan and everything is exactly where you left it.

If a renewal payment fails, your account stays active for a short grace period so you have time to update your card before access is paused.

Accepting Client Payments with Stripe Connect

Stripe Connect is a separate, optional feature for collecting payments from your clients – it is not part of your Jeero subscription. Set it up if you want clients to pay their invoices and quote deposits online.

From the My Company page, choose to connect Stripe. The onboarding flow walks you through connecting (or creating) a Stripe account in a few minutes. Once your account is verified and approved, your clients can pay invoices and deposits online by card, and the money is deposited directly into your bank account.
